Cute & yummy fruit-filled pastry. Ingredients:
1/2 cup butter, softened |
3 ounces cream cheese, softened |
1 teaspoon vanilla extract |
1 cup all-purpose flour |
1/8 teaspoon salt |
1/4 cup any flavor fruit jam |
1 egg |
1 teaspoon cold water |
Directions:
1. Combine margarine and cream cheese in large bowl; beat with mixer at medium speed until smooth and creamy. Beat in vanilla. 2. Combine flour and salt in small bowl; gradually add to margarine mixture, beating until mixture forms soft dough. 3. Divide dough in half; wrap each half in plastic wrap. Refrigerate until firm. 4.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). 5. Roll out half of dough on lightly floured pastry cloth or board to 1/8 inch thickness. Cut with top of glass or biscuit cutter into 3 inch rounds. 6. Spoon 1/2 teaspoon fruit preserves/jam onto center of each dough circle. Beat egg with water in small bowl; lightly brush onto edges of dough circles. Bring three edges of dough up over fruit; pinch edges together to seal. Place on ungreased cookie sheets; brush with egg mixture. Repeat with remaining dough and fruit. 7. Bake 12 minutes or until golden brown. Let stand on cookie sheets 1 minute. Transfer kolackys to wire rack; cool completely. Store in tightly covered container. |
